Main

Definition:

Main is an adjective that refers to something or someone that is most important, significant, or prominent. It can also function as a noun, representing the principal part or essential component of something.

Senses:

Adjective:

  1. Primary or principal in size, importance, or position.
  2. Foremost or dominant.
  3. Most frequently chosen, selected, or used.

Noun:

  1. The chief or principal part or component of something.
  2. The main course of a meal.

Examples:

Adjective:

  1. She is the main character in the novel.
  2. The main reason for the delay was bad weather.
  3. Their main concern is safety.

Noun:

  1. The main of this machine is faulty.
  2. I'll have the steak as my main, please.
